11.2.4
Configuring the search setup
There are several ways to create a search:
●
Creating a simple default search using the toolbar icon. This method is not availa-
ble for search on serial buses.
●
Setting up a search using the dialog box.
To perform a simple search
1. If more than one waveform is in the diagram, select the waveform to be searched
for by tapping it in the diagram.
2. Select the "Search" icon on the toolbar.
The overlay menu opens.
3. Tap the diagram with the waveform to be searched, or drag a rectangle on the dia-
gram to define the search area.
4. Alternatively, use the settings provided in the overlay menu.
The default edge search is configured as "Search<x>" and performed. The "Search
Results" box is displayed.
To create a user-defined search
1. Open the search dialog: "Menu" > "Apps" > "Analysis" tab > "Search".
2. There are two ways to create a search:
● If you want to create a new, unconfigured search, tap the "Add" icon.
● If you want to create a new search based on an existing one, tap the "Copy"
icon.
